The Patek Philippe Calatrava 24-Hour Display Travel Time ref. 5224R-001 stands as a testament to the brand's commitment to refining both established complications and introducing innovative solutions. At the heart of this timepiece lies the newly developed Caliber 31-260 PS FUS 24H automatic movement. This movement represents a significant evolution in Patek Philippe's already impressive lineage of movements, showcasing their dedication to precision, reliability, and aesthetic refinement. While specific details regarding the exact improvements over previous calibers may be limited in publicly available information, the inclusion of the 24-hour display alongside the travel time function signifies a considerable engineering feat. The integration of these two complications without compromising the overall elegance and readability of the dial is a testament to the skill and artistry of Patek Philippe's watchmakers.
The 24-hour display, often overlooked in daily life, becomes invaluable when considering the implications for international travel and avoiding confusion between AM and PM. In a world increasingly interconnected, the ability to effortlessly track time across different time zones is a highly sought-after feature. The 24-hour display enhances the functionality of the travel time complication by providing a clear and unambiguous indication of the time, regardless of the AM/PM designation. This eliminates any potential ambiguity that can arise when relying solely on a 12-hour display, particularly when crossing time zones or dealing with schedules that span midnight.
